We are working exclusively with a MEP Contractor to find them a MEP BIM Manager to join their team in the Central London office. They have long been established as one of the key players in the UK, and opened up the London office in 2016. This office is now the most profitable in the business and due to the projects already secured for next year are looking to add a BIM Manager to the team.
You will be hitting the ground running here, leading a team of 3 Coordinators to tackle a large commercial job with a £18 million MEP Contract. In 2024 they invested heavily in their BIM Infrastructure, so you will definitely have the tools to do the job with access to all the software you would need and tech that will help make a difference too.
Their typical project portfolio is Commercial, high end residential and Hospitals, however they completed MEP contracts on 2 data centres this year and are anticipating long term growth in this sector.
